I too am thinking of how to do a ram-air system. I have a 2001 V6 and really like the Shaker hood scoop at http://www.classicdesignconcepts.com...splay/460.html but the price is way out of my league. As I understand it, the ram-air will only help increase H.P. around 50+ mph. However, any time you can get a free boost its worth it. My other thought is to funnel the air from the entire opening between the fog lights into a single 3” tube running up to the CAI system. This would require some sheet medal fabrication to make the funnel. The opening is about 24”x2.5” (60 sq”) and the 3” CAI system is 9.41sq” (about 6 times smaller) so… I feel cramming all that air down the throat of a mustang should do something!
